Accelerating CISA BOD 26-04 Vulnerability and Triage Activities through Wiz

Wiz has released capabilities to help organizations continuously assess their environments against the CISA Known Exploited Vulnerabilities (KEV) catalog and automate risk prioritization and remediation workflows. The offering addresses CISA binding operational directive (BOD) 26-04 requirements for vulnerability management and triage activities.

Why it matters: Federal agencies and contractors subject to CISA BOD 26-04 need tooling to identify and remediate known exploited vulnerabilities; Wiz's automated assessment and prioritization can help meet compliance deadlines and reduce exposure to actively exploited flaws.
